What are the terms and limitations of H&M's first-order discount in the Philippines?
H&M's first-order discount in the Philippines, typically offering 15% off, comes with specific terms and limitations designed to maximize customer acquisition while protecting revenue. The discount is generally a one-time use code for new customers, applicable only to online purchases through H&M's Philippine website or app. Key limitations include exclusions on sale items, gift cards, and certain premium collections, with a minimum spend requirement (often around ₱2,000-₱3,000 based on recent data). The code cannot be combined with other promotions, and it expires within 30-60 days of issuance. The discount applies to the subtotal before tax and shipping, and returns are processed on the discounted price, not the original.
